The economic of development Study Program of the Faculty of Economics and Business, Universitas Sumatera Utara (FEB USU) held a Focus Group Discussion (FGD) with the theme ‘Understanding the Vision and Mission of the Study Program for Stakeholders’ in Prof. Dr. Suhadji Hadibroto Hall. This activity aims to align the vision and mission of the study program with the expectations and needs of various stakeholders, including lecturers, students, alumni, and industry representatives.
This FGD is a forum for discussion between the campus and stakeholders regarding the vision and mission of the Economic Development Study Program. During the discussion session, various constructive inputs were delivered by representatives from financial institutions, industry, government, and alumni regarding curriculum improvement and student skills. The discussion also touched on the need for soft skills development, foreign language mastery, and the importance of leadership character for graduates.
This activity was attended by 71 participants consisting of stakeholders from the government sector, banking, telecommunications industry, alumni, as well as representatives of students and lecturers of FEB USU. Plt. Inggrita Gusti Sari Nasution, SE, M.Si, delivered the opening remarks and explained the vision and mission that guide the study program in supporting competent and competitive graduates.
In facing global competition, universities must continue to improve the relevance of their study programs. Therefore, this FGD was held so that the vision and mission of the study program can be understood and fully supported by stakeholders, and is able to reflect the needs of industry and society.
This activity took place on Saturday, 24 August 2024, from 9 AM to 12 PM at Prof. Dr. Suhadji Hadibroto Hall, FEB USU, Medan.
The input obtained included recommendations from OJK regarding the importance of statistical skills for data analysis, suggestions from BI for the addition of foreign languages other than English, and suggestions from IDX regarding improving investment skills for students. In addition, Telkomsel alumni emphasized the importance of big data and communication skills, while local governments suggested improving planning and problem-solving skills for graduates.
This FGD activity is expected to strengthen the cooperation relationship between FEB USU and stakeholders, as well as become the basis for developing a relevant curriculum and producing quality graduates according to the needs of the labor market.
